Having navigated through the energy crisis brought by Russia’s invasion of Ukraine, the gas and LNG industry is now confronted with a new set of challenges, including the Biden administration’s temporary pause on LNG permits, decarbonisation of gas, volatile prices, and cost inflation. With growing concerns about climate change, the question is, what does the future of gas and LNG hold?

James MacTaggart

Chief Marketing Officer

NextDecade

James MacTaggart is based in Singapore and has over 25 years of experience delivering large and complex deals in the LNG and natural gas industry, working across Asia, Europe, the Middle East, and the United States. He has executed long-term LNG sale and purchase agreements supporting positive final investment decisions on five greenfield LNG projects. Before joining NextDecade, MacTaggart served more than 20 years with Shell in various marketing and trading positions, with his last role as General Manager of Shell’s Gas and LNG Markets business in Asia, India, and the Middle East. During his tenure, he also set up Shell’s gas trading business in India. MacTaggart completed his undergraduate studies in classical and modern Chinese at the School of Oriental and African Studies in London and holds an M.B.A. with distinction from Bayes Business School.

Andrew Walker

Vice President for LNG Strategy and Communication

Cheniere

Dr. Andrew Walker is the Vice President for LNG Strategy and Communication for Cheniere. He is located in London and is responsible for the LNG strategy and market outlook of Cheniere, reporting into the Chief Commercial Officer. Until October 2015 he was Vice President for Global LNG - and prior to that Head of LNG Strategy - at BG Group where he worked for over 20 years before joining Cheniere. During his career in LNG, he has been located in Singapore, Egypt, the USA and UK and has worked on numerous LNG projects including Atlantic LNG in Trinidad and Tobago, Egyptian LNG, and Dragon LNG in the UK. Dr. Walker has a Doctorate in Geology from Imperial College, University of London.

De la Rey Venter

Chief Executive Officer

MidOcean Energy

Mr. Venter is the CEO of MidOcean Energy, EIG’s LNG focused investment vehicle. He joined EIG in 2022 after 20 years with Shell where he was, amongst other roles, the Global Head of LNG and a member of the leadership teams of Shell’s Upstream and Integrated Gas and New Energies directorates. He started his career in the mining industry with a variety of strategies, sales, marketing and distribution roles with Samancor and Billiton. Over the course of his career the Venter family has lived in South Africa, the Netherlands, the UK, Switzerland, the United Arab Emirates, Qatar and the USA. Mr. Venter holds a Bachelor's degree in Finance and Accounting from the Northwest University in South Africa, an Honours Degree in Investment Management from the University of Johannesburg and an MBA from the Institute for Management Development (IMD) in Lausanne, Switzerland.

Sandeep Kumar Gupta

Chairman and Managing Director

GAIL (India)

Mr. Sandeep Kumar Gupta is CMD of GAIL (India) Limited, India’s leading natural gas company with diversified interests across the natural gas value chain of trading, transmission, LPG production & transmission, LNG re-gasification, petrochemicals, city gas, E&P, etc. He has wide experience of over 35 years in the Oil & Gas Industry. Before joining GAIL in October 2022, Mr. Gupta held the position of Director (Finance) since August 2019 on the Board of Indian Oil Corporation Limited. As Director (Finance), he was in charge of F&A, Treasury, Pricing, International Trade, Optimization, Information Systems, Corporate Affairs, Legal, Risk Management, etc. Mr. Sandeep Kumar Gupta is also the Chairman of Mahanagar Gas Limited, Brahmaputra Cracker and Polymer Limited (BCPL), GAIL Gas Limited and also on the Board of Petronet LNG Limited. Mr. Gupta is also Chairman of Standing Conference of Public Enterprises (SCOPE), an apex professional organization representing the Central Government Public Enterprises. Mr. Gupta is a Fellow of the Institute of Chartered Accountants of India and has received prestigious individual recognition such as “CA CFO – Large Corporate – Manufacturing and Infrastructure Category” in January 2021 by ICAI, adjudged among Top 30 CFOs in India by StartupLanes.com in May 2022, Best CEO – Oil & Gas Sector 2022-23 by India Today in April 2023 and “CEO with HR Orientation” Award by World HRD Congress in February 2024.

Charlotte Raggett

President

Rockies LNG

Ms. Raggett is the President & CEO of Rockies LNG Partners and has been working with Rockies since 2018, initially as the Chief Commercial Officer and now as President & CEO. Rockies LNG is a partnership of Canadian natural gas producers working together to develop LNG export opportunities for Canadian natural gas. Prior to joining Rockies LNG, Ms. Raggett worked at various upstream and midstream companies including 5 years at Seven Generations Energy as Vice President of Market Development and 10 years at Aux Sable as the Vice President, Supply & Marketing and Chief Commercial Officer. Her career assignments have included business development, marketing, logistics, economic analysis, commercial operations and commodity trading. She has over 30 years of energy industry experience at companies including Williams Energy Canada, Inter Pipeline, TransCanada Midstream, Dow Chemical Canada, and the Canadian Energy Research Institute. Ms. Raggett earned a Bachelor of Arts in Economics and Mathematics from Queen’s University and a Master of Arts in Economics from the University of Calgary. She is currently the Registrar for the Calgary Highland Dancing Association and has served as the president of the Economics Society of Calgary and on the board of the Industrial Gas Consumers Association of Alberta, in addition to various not-for-profit boards.

Simon Flowers

Chairman and Chief Analyst

Wood Mackenzie

Simon has a long history with Wood Mackenzie. He first joined the company in 1983, as a North-West Europe upstream analyst, later moving to Sydney to become an equity analyst covering the Australian oil, gas and mining sectors. On returning to the UK in 1992, Simon was a No.1 ranked oil analyst with NatWest Markets after which he took on the role of MD and Head of Pan European Utilities Research with Bank of America Merrill Lynch. There he worked with the boards of many utility companies and was involved in most of the major European privatisations, including Enel, EdF and GdF. Simon re-joined Wood Mackenzie in 2010, bringing with him more than 20 years of experience across a breadth of commodities and sectors including oil and gas, utilities and mining. His experience makes him uniquely qualified to occupy the role of Chief Analyst and Chairman, which sees him produce high-value content and thematic research. Simon’s views on the issues shaping the energy world are regularly sought by industry leaders as well as international media.
